Ref Too Embarrassed To Admit He Really Did Leave Glasses At Home

Published Friday, April 25th, 2014

After making a questionable call during the third quarter of last night’s Heat-Spurs matchup, NBA Referee Tom Jenkins was too embarrassed to admit that he did in fact forget his glasses at home.

“What are you, blind?” asked one enraged fan of Jenkins, who, while not legally blind, does require his eyeglasses to read, drive and officiate high-stakes sporting events.

“Tom must just be so uncomfortable out there,” said Jenkins’ wife Susan, watching from the stands as her vision-impaired husband attempted to eject the Heat’s mascot Burnie from the game. According to Susan, Jenkins left the spectacles right on the dresser where he always does, but by the time he realized, the couple had already reached the stadium and it was too late to go back.

After the game, Jenkins checked his phone only to discover that he actually did miss a few calls.
